don't know if you still reply, have an old dog, wanted to do this for indoors but would like to have 2-3 2ft long seeding trays and to plant them on top soil, just wondering if you have any info on anymore seeds or containers suitable, as for the seeds you listed is out of stock right now
@DaveSherva
6 ай бұрын
You can purchase Winter wheat or barley at a feed store for cheap. Use cookie sheets to plant on. Soak the grains for a day or two until they start to sprout then spread on cookie sheet. No soil needed. Just keep it moist. Might want to look up growing fooder for livestock.

Hi! I came across your video, just to make sure after it sprouts do you just add the same mixture of soil on top? And how often do you water it?
@DaveSherva
2 жыл бұрын
I wont add soil to the paper towel in this method. The wheat grass will actually grow into the paper towel and create a mat of roots in the paper towel. It's critical that the paper towel stays moist. You really have to watch it daily and the grass will look limp when it needs water. I bottom feed daily and when the grass gets big they really soak up a lot of water. If this is your first time I'd start with 3/4 inch of potting mix. It's more forgiving and won't dry out as easy. You can use grass seed for your yard to practice, its cheap seed and grows fast. It takes some experimenting but its a lot of fun. I grow sunflower seeds for the chickens the same way.
